Product Introduction
LEGO® Technic Earth and Moon Orbit (42179) is an educational toy for children aged 10 and up, allowing them to learn about the workings of the solar system in a fun way. Through interactive play, children can learn about the orbits of the Earth and Moon, Earth's gravity, and the connection between celestial motion and seasonal changes. This set, which allows children to recreate the revolutions of the sun, moon, and Earth by moving the handles and track seasonal movements with a clock displaying each month of the year and the phases of the moon, is a perfect gift for children interested in astronomy.
